Blackstone is a global leader in real estate investing. Blackstone’s real estate business was founded in 1991 and has US $319 billion of investor capital under management. Blackstone is the largest owner of commercial real estate globally, owning and operating assets across every major geography and sector, including logistics, data centers, residential, office and hospitality. Our opportunistic funds seek to acquire undermanaged, well-located assets across the world. Blackstone’s Core+ business invests in substantially stabilized real estate assets globally, through both institutional strategies and strategies tailored for income-focused individual investors including Blackstone Real Estate Income Trust, Inc. (BREIT). Blackstone Real Estate also operates one of the leading global real estate debt businesses, providing comprehensive financing solutions across the capital structure and risk spectrum, including management of Blackstone Mortgage Trust (NYSE: BXMT).

Blackstone is seeking an experienced professional to support various investor relations functions across Blackstone Real Estate’s public and private investment vehicles, including Blackstone Mortgage Trust. The successful candidate will also contribute to competitive analysis, corporate strategy and other key priorities, with responsibilities evolving as platforms and initiatives develop over time.
Responsibilities will include:
- Articulating strategy, financial results, growth opportunities and business initiatives to current and potential shareholders and equity research analysts
- Working closely with senior-level management to develop/ maintain messaging for shareholder communications, as well as to analyze new strategic initiatives and business development opportunities
- Developing and executing shareholder targeting strategies, including identification, cultivation, and maintenance of new and existing relationships
- Coordinating and preparing for shareholder meetings and conferences, including relevant materials
- Managing regular interface with research analysts, including active relationship management, tracking of research reports/ estimates, and dissemination of key takeaways/ intelligence internally
- Partnering with Finance team to prepare and review materials for quarterly earnings
- Tracking key industry developments and prepare materials for senior-level management and Board of Directors
- Assisting as needed with other firm-wide projects and initiatives (examples could include Blackstone Investor Day, preparation for Blackstone conferences and events, other key firmwide initiatives)
